Most MSPs don't lose new business because the demand isn't there. IT needs aren't going away, and the market for managed services keeps growing. What actually costs MSPs new contracts is almost always a workflow gap, a specific moment where a lead or a client request falls through because nothing automatically triggers the next step. For providers focused on MSP workflow automation, these gaps are both the biggest risk and the biggest opportunity.
This post breaks down the three most common workflow gaps we see inside MSPs, what each one actually costs in lost or delayed revenue, why the obvious fixes often don't hold up, and the specific automation that closes each one for good. Along the way, we'll connect these gaps to practical ways to automate business operations, protect MSP recurring revenue, and make AI feel like a natural extension of your team rather than a bolt-on tool.
The most damaging gap is structural: the same phone line and the same small team handle both new business inquiries and existing client support tickets. When a technician is heads-down resolving a critical issue, a new prospect calling about services goes to voicemail, and that prospect usually doesn't wait around. This is where many MSPs quietly lose opportunities before a real sales conversation even begins.

Because MSP contracts are recurring revenue, not one-time transactions, a single missed prospect call can represent tens of thousands of dollars in lifetime value once a multi-year contract is factored in. For MSPs focused on MSP recurring revenue protection, this is one of the most important bottlenecks to address early.
The Fix: A trained AI Receptionist separates these two call types the moment a call comes in, qualifying and booking new prospects while routing existing client tickets by urgency, so a technician never has to choose between finishing a ticket and losing a new contract. This is a foundational step in MSP client onboarding automation, because it ensures every serious prospect reaches a scheduled call instead of a voicemail inbox. The AI Receptionist can ask the right intake questions, capture key details, and hand off to your team in a structured, reliable way.
This gap is particularly costly because it's invisible in the moment it happens. A technician resolving an outage has no way of knowing a $3,000-a-month prospect just called and hung up after four rings, there's no alert, no missed opportunity log, just a quiet loss that only shows up months later as a slower new client pipeline than the marketing spend should be producing. When MSPs finally connect their call data to closed-won deals, they often realize that the real issue was not marketing quality, but the lack of MSP helpdesk automation at the very first touchpoint.

Most MSPs don't have a dedicated sales team. Often it's the owner or a single designated person juggling both technical delivery and new business development, which means warm leads frequently go quiet simply due to time constraints, not lack of interest. The intent is there, but the calendar wins. A prospect who said, “Follow up with me next week,” gets pushed behind a surprise outage, a project deadline, or an internal fire drill, and the opportunity slowly fades out of view.

This gap tends to be invisible until an owner actually tracks it. Most MSPs don't have a system flagging exactly how many warm leads went quiet after the first conversation, which means the true size of this leak often goes unmeasured until a business starts logging it deliberately. It's common for an owner to assume their close rate reflects lead quality, when in reality a meaningful share of lost deals were simply never followed up on consistently enough to reach a real decision point. Once automated sequences are in place, it becomes much easier to see which leads are truly unqualified versus which ones just needed a few more well-timed touches.
The third gap isn't about new business at all, it's about retention and margin. Password resets, basic status checks, and routine "how do I" questions consume real technician hours that could otherwise go toward billable project work or deeper client support, and that time cost compounds across every client on a growing roster. A technician spending even 30 minutes a day on routine ticket triage loses roughly two and a half hours a week, time that directly affects both margin and client satisfaction on more complex issues. When that pattern is multiplied across multiple technicians, the lost capacity can quietly equal an entire additional full-time resource, without any of the associated revenue.
According to Gartner's research on IT service management, organizations that automate routine service management tasks typically see meaningful reductions in average resolution time, freeing capacity for higher-value technical work rather than administrative overhead. For MSPs, this translates directly into the ability to take on more project work, improve SLAs, and lift overall client satisfaction without immediately needing to increase headcount.

The Fix: Ticket deflection handles the front end of routine requests, sorting and often resolving simple, repetitive tickets before they ever reach a technician's queue, without touching complex diagnostic work that still requires human judgment. This is where ticket deflection AI and MSP helpdesk automation work together—answering FAQs, walking users through common steps, and only escalating to a human when the issue clearly requires deeper expertise. Properly designed, this feels less like a gate and more like a fast lane for end users who just want a quick answer.
This time cost scales in a way that's easy to underestimate. Across a team of four technicians each losing two and a half hours a week to routine tickets, that's ten reclaimable hours weekly, more than a full extra workday of technical capacity every single week, capacity that's currently going toward tasks a properly trained system could handle instead. Each of these pain points looks different on the surface, a missed call, a cold lead, a consumed technician hour, but they share the same underlying cause: a manual step that depends on a human noticing, remembering, or having capacity at the exact right moment. Workflow automation removes that dependency by making each next step trigger automatically once a condition is met. Instead of hoping someone remembers to follow up, route, or triage, the system simply does it—every time, without getting tired or distracted.
